Who is Matt Jeneroux and Why is He Important?

Matt Jeneroux, a representative from Alberta's Edmonton Riverbend, has gained attention not just for his political affiliation but also for his strategic role within the Liberal Party. Having previously been part of the Conservative Party, his decision to cross the floor has been noteworthy.

  • Jeneroux's experience in Parliament includes serving as vice-chair of the Canada-United Kingdom Interparliamentary Association.
  • He is also the founder of the Canada-ASEAN Parliamentary Group, showcasing his commitment to fostering international relationships.
  • His new role as a special advisor on economic and security partnerships aligns with Canada's interests in expanding trade and investment.

The Upcoming Diplomatic Mission

This diplomatic mission to India, Australia, and Japan is crucial for Canada as it aims to strengthen economic ties and secure new investments. The Prime Minister's Office has emphasized that the members of this delegation have roles directly related to Canada’s investment and trade goals at this pivotal time.

Joining Jeneroux and Carney on this trip are key figures in the Canadian government, including:

  • Foreign Affairs Minister Anita Anand
  • Defence Minister David McGuinty
  • Finance Minister Francois-Philippe Champagne
  • International Trade Minister Maninder Sidhu

Carney's itinerary includes key cities such as:

  • Mumbai and New Delhi, India
  • Sydney and Canberra, Australia
  • Tokyo, Japan

Previous Similar Initiatives

Jeneroux’s involvement in this mission marks a continuation of a trend where members who have switched party allegiance participate in significant diplomatic efforts. Earlier in the year, MP Michael Ma, who also defected from the Conservatives to the Liberals, traveled with Carney to China.

Ma's experience in building relationships across the Indo-Pacific region was highlighted as a valuable asset during that trip, particularly as he represented a constituency with a large Chinese-Canadian population.
